Advocacy services
VoiceAbility (formerly Advocacy Partners/Speaking Up) is the new provider of mental health advocacy services in Camden and Islington. VoiceAbility's vision is of a society in which everyone's voice, views and hopes can be heard loudly and clearly, in which our rights are understood and respected, and in which each of us is able to lead a full and enjoyable life.

Service User Consultative Forum
Consultative Forums are open meetings for any service user to attend. They are held every two months at St Pancras Hospital, 4 St Pancras Way, London NW1 0PE. 1-4pm. For dates and further information please click here.

A walk in the Park
The Ramblers have teamed up with Natural England, the Royal Parks and the Rain Trust to help Londoners walk their way back to fitness with a series of free guided health walks in London's Royal Parks. Currently, there are 7 walks a week. There is no need to book, just turn up.
